Palladium-catalyzed carbonylation of propargyl diols with primary amines for the synthesis of functionalized acids

A palladium-catalyzed double carbonylation of propargyl diols with primary amines has been developed for the expedite construction of 4-oxo-4-(aryl/alkylamino)butanoic acid scaffolds. With benzene-1,3,5-triyl triformate (TFBen) as the CO surrogate, the reaction with aromatic and aliphatic primary amines proceeded well to give a variety of functionalized acids in high yields.
